Very nice room. After checking in, we requested that bedside lamp be replaced because it does not work and ceiling lights on other side of room do not light bed area for reading or working. Three hours later, lamp still broken.

2/10
The office was cluttered and messy. They made us park up the hill, even though there was a lot with space next to our room
They would not let us check in T 2:30 even though our room was ready.
The sofa and furniture in lounge was hokey, ugly and uncomfortable.
We were told we would get heater in bedroom, but no.
Came in at 4:30 pm with no one in office/reception area even though they had our key.
Called reception at 7:00pm and no answer.
The room was nice, but cold.
The outdoor was full of a fake alpine village. It was like a movie set with fake facade. It was really tacky. Families filled in to see it all day and night even though their real amenities - lounge, pool, gym and garden were all shut down.
Out room was on the 3rd floor with no hall light half way.
Very strange place.
Internet does not work well.
Expected more for 2200pesos.

Nos gusto mucho el hotel. Está a dos cuadras del centro de Tlalpujahua. Tiene estacionamiento. Tlalpujahua es un pueblito muy lindo, la iglesia en la cima de la montaña, a un par de cuadras, imperdible. Dentro del hotel hay Villitas navideñas muy bonitas, un castillito y hasta un avión decorativo. Las habitaciones buenas, grandes, cómodas y limpias. El agua caliente bien calientita. El restaurante muy rico, los tacos de arrachera y el mole rojo excelentes. El café podría mejorar. El servicio de recepción, estacionamiento y restaurante son excelentes. Todos muy amables. Sí regresaria
